Apprenticeship tax

The apprenticeship tax is divided into two parts:

  • the first part is earmarked for financing apprenticeships, and amounts to 87%
  • the second part is earmarked for financing technological and vocational training. It represents 13% of the total apprenticeship tax, and is intended to be used by the employer to pay off expenses. École nationale des ponts et chaussées is eligible for this funding.

Support the School on the  SOLTÉA platform

The apprenticeship tax will be declared on the Déclaration Sociale Nominative (DSN).

From May 26 to October 24, 2025, you can designate the establishment to receive the balance of the apprenticeship tax on the SOLTéA distribution platform, provided by the Caisse des dépôts et Consignations.
